117.info
人生若只如初见

linux常见提权溢出漏洞有哪些

在Linux系统中,常见的提权溢出漏洞包括:

  1. Dirty COW:该漏洞利用了Copy-On-Write机制中的一个问题,攻击者可以通过特殊的操作,获取到本不应该拥有的写权限,从而提升为root用户。

  2. Procps-ng:该漏洞存在于Linux系统的进程管理工具中,攻击者可以通过精心构造的环境变量,触发缓冲区溢出,从而执行任意命令。

  3. Linux Kernel SCTP:基于SCTP协议的漏洞,攻击者可以通过发送特制的SCTP数据包,触发内核缓冲区溢出,获取root权限。

  4. CVE-2016-5195(Dirty COW 2):与Dirty COW漏洞类似,通过对Linux系统中的内存管理机制进行利用,攻击者可以提升权限。

  5. CVE-2017-1000366(Stack Clash):该漏洞利用了堆栈区与堆区之间的边界问题,攻击者可以通过精心构造的堆栈与堆数据,实现提权。

  6. CVE-2017-16995(KASLR Bypass):该漏洞利用了Linux内核的随机化地址空间布局(KASLR)机制的一个问题,攻击者可以通过泄露内核地址信息,绕过地址空间随机化,实现提权。

以上仅列举了一些常见的Linux系统的提权漏洞,实际上还存在许多其他的漏洞类型和利用方式。对于系统管理员和开发人员来说,及时更新补丁和加强系统安全性非常重要。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feaa3AzsLBAFUBVc.html

推荐文章

  • Linux Informix日志管理方法有哪些

    在Linux系统上,Informix数据库的日志管理方法主要包括以下几个方面:
    日志文件管理 日志文件位置:Informix日志文件通常位于Informix数据目录下,例如/opt...

  • Linux Kafka的故障排查与解决方案

    在Linux环境下使用Kafka时,可能会遇到各种故障。以下是一些常见的故障及其排查和解决方案:
    常见故障及解决方案 消息堆积 现象:生产者狂发消息,消费者处...

  • Linux反汇编指令怎么研究

    研究Linux反汇编指令可以通过以下几个步骤进行:
    1. 了解基础概念 汇编语言:理解汇编语言的基本语法和指令集。
    反汇编:将机器码转换回汇编代码的过程...

  • Yum如何帮助维护Linux系统

    Yum(Yellowdog Updater, Modified)是一个在基于RPM的系统中管理软件包的命令行工具,它可以帮助你自动解决依赖关系,更新和升级软件包。以下是Yum如何帮助维护...

  • linux用户提权的方法有哪些

    Linux用户提权的方法有以下几种: 使用sudo命令:sudo命令允许普通用户以root用户的权限执行特定的命令。 使用su命令:su命令可以切换到其他用户,包括root用户。...

  • oracle游标数据量过大如何处理

    当游标的数据量过大时,可以考虑以下几种处理方式: 分批处理:将大数据集划分为多个较小的数据集进行处理。通过设置合理的分批大小,在每次处理完一个批次后,释...

  • linux怎么查看设备硬件型号

    在Linux系统中,可以使用以下命令来查看设备的硬件型号: 使用lspci命令来查看PCI设备的信息: lspci 使用lsusb命令来查看USB设备的信息: lsusb 使用lshw命令来...

  • java中怎么定义json格式数据类型

    在Java中,可以使用第三方库如Jackson、Gson等来操作JSON格式数据类型。
    使用Jackson库,可以先创建一个Java类来表示JSON数据的结构,然后使用Jackson提供的...